Benefits

There are multiple stakeholders involved when delivering projects and building an organisations capable of delivering project successfully.
The PRINCE2 Maturity Model can deliver benefits for every stakeholder, select your role below to see just some of the benefits you will
achieve when adopting this model.

CTO, CFO,COO
• Enable department improvement

By measuring your current maturity score and identify deficiencies you can target specific area's for improvement and increase project success.


• Risk reduction

Reduce risks by understanding how well projects are being managed and delivered.


• Comply with audits

Ensuring your projects are being delivered correctly, decisions are traceable and any audits can be accomplished.


• Assess your organisations ability to delivery projects

Asses your entire organisation ability to manage and deliver projects.


• Assess your project teams capability

Asses you project teams ability to deliver projects and implement improvement where required.


• Identify which projects need corrective action

Spend time and effort on the projects that need corrective action.


• Baseline capability and measure improvement company wide

Baseline your companies current capability, and measure improvement based on like-for-like measurements.


• Improve project predictability and success

By implementing maturity models recommendations you will improve success and predictability.


• Key input to lessons learned

Use the findings for lessons learned.
